新闻中心

DeepSeek怎么进行情感分析_DeepSeek识别文本中的情绪与观点【指南】

2025-12-05
浏览次数:
返回列表
需通过五种方法实现DeepSeek情感分析:一、调用官方API并构造指令;二、本地部署后用结构化prompt引导;三、结合SnowNLP等词典二次校验;四、基于LoRA微调适配;五、利用R1版推理链生成归因解释。

☞☞☞AI 智能聊天, 问答助手, AI 智能搜索, 免费无限量使用 DeepSeek R1 模型☜☜☜

deepseek怎么进行情感分析_deepseek识别文本中的情绪与观点【指南】

如果您希望利用DeepSeek模型对文本进行情感分析,以识别其中的情绪倾向与观点立场,则需要通过特定的提示词设计、API调用方式或本地部署后的推理流程来实现。以下是具体操作步骤:

一、使用官方API接口发送带情感分析指令的请求

该方法适用于已获得DeepSeek API密钥并接入其服务的用户,通过构造明确的指令让模型输出情绪分类与观点解析结果。

1、在请求体中设置model参数为deepseek-chat或对应版本标识。

2、将输入文本嵌入到系统提示中,例如:“你是一个专业的情感分析助手,请对以下文本进行细粒度情绪识别(如喜悦、愤怒、悲伤、恐惧、中性)并判断观点倾向(支持、反对、中立),输出格式为:情绪=xxx;观点=xxx。”

3、将待分析文本作为用户消息内容,通过POST请求发送至DeepSeek API端点。

4、解析返回的JSON响应,提取choices[0].message.content字段中的情绪与观点标签。

二、在本地部署模型后使用prompt工程引导输出

该方法适用于已下载DeepSeek开源权重并在本地运行vLLM、llama.cpp或Transformers框架的用户,依赖高质量提示模板激发模型的情感判别能力。

1、加载DeepSeek-7B或DeepSeek-67B模型权重及对应Tokenizer。

2、构造结构化prompt,例如:“【任务】请执行情感与观点双维度分析。【输入】{待分析文本}。【要求】仅输出两行:第一行为‘情绪:’后接最匹配的情绪类别;第二行为‘观点:’后接立场判断。禁止额外解释。”

3、设置生成参数temperature=0.1max_new_tokens=64以提升输出稳定性。

4、执行模型推理,截取输出中“情绪:”与“观点:”后的首个有效词汇作为结果。

三、结合外部情感词典对模型输出做二次校验

该方法用于增强分析结果的可靠性,尤其适用于需高精度情绪归类的业务场景,通过引入LIU、BosonNLP或SnowNLP等中文情感词典对照验证模型原始判断。

1、获取DeepSeek单次输出的情绪标签(如“愤怒”)及原文本分句。

Remover Remover

几秒钟去除图中不需要的元素

Remover 304 查看详情 Remover

2、将原文本送入SnowNLP库执行senti_score计算,获取[-1,1]区间极性值。

3、若模型标注为“愤怒”但SnowNLP得分>0.3,则触发异常标记,并重新提交该句至模型,附加约束:“请重新判断,当前文本不含正向情绪表达。”

4、对连续三次不一致的结果,强制采用词典法主导判定,并记录为模型情绪识别置信度偏低样本

四、构建微调数据集对DeepSeek进行轻量适配

该方法适用于拥有标注好的中文情感-观点语料(如ChnSentiCorp+COAE2014观点抽取子集)的团队,通过LoRA方式在消费级显卡上完成定向优化。

1、整理训练样本,每条含原始文本、情绪标签(5类)、观点标签(3类)、强度等级(1–3级)。

2、使用QwenTokenizer风格对齐的分词器对输入文本编码,确保pad_token_id与DeepSeek基础模型一致。

3、配置LoRA参数:r=8lora_alpha=16target_modules=["q_proj","v_proj"]

4、启动训练时启用bf16=True与梯度检查点,每200步保存一次adapter_model.bin

五、利用DeepSeek-R1的推理链能力展开多步情绪归因

该方法适用于需解释性输出的场景,借助DeepSeek-R1版本增强的思维链(Chain-of-Thought)特性,使模型不仅给出结论,还呈现判断依据。

1、在system prompt中声明:“你必须按以下顺序响应:①指出文本中最强烈的情绪触发词;②说明该词如何影响整体情绪倾向;③根据主谓宾结构判断观点主体与态度指向;④综合输出最终情绪与观点。”

2、输入文本后等待模型生成四段式响应,例如:“①触发词是‘彻底失败’;②‘彻底’强化否定程度,‘失败’直接关联负面评价;③主语‘项目组’对‘方案’持否定态度;④情绪=失望;观点=反对。”

3、使用正则提取第④步内容,若缺失则判定为推理链中断,需重试或降级至方法一

以上就是DeepSeek怎么进行情感分析_DeepSeek识别文本中的情绪与观点【指南】的详细内容,更多请关注其它相关文章!


# json  # 教你用  # 结构化  # 如何用  # 高性能  # 适用于  # 帮我  # llama  # 本地部署  # deepseek  # api调用  # ai  # 显卡  # 编码  # js  # qwen  # 重庆seo推广高清图文  # seo查询结果怎么看  # 网站建设工作日志  # 网站怎么做谷歌推广的  # 武侯区营销网站优化排名  # 湖州装修网站建设排名  # 推广营销软文写作技巧  # 伊春网站推广方案  # 百度推广网站标识  # 优价seo查询  # 并在  # 不需要  # 你是  # 如果您 


相关栏目: 【 行业资讯67740 】 【 技术百科0 】 【 网络运营39195


相关推荐: 阿里云盘扩容工具怎么用  typescript入门要多久  excel中datediff函数怎么用  什么是base64  系统如何装进固态硬盘  联想手机如何输入命令行  tft单片机怎么写彩屏  debug中如何用n命令命名程序文件名  2025年国外最佳语音聊天软件排行榜  华为5g手机怎么用4g网络  165开头的是什么电话号码  镜像ao3链接入口  春运预约抢票能抢到吗  市盈率百分位roe是什么意思  ao3镜像网站永久地址入口  ai如何重复使用上一命令  url解码什么意思  折叠屏手机好不好,耐不耐用  折叠屏手机哪款最好  vs如何输入命令行参数  如何检测固态硬盘温度  typescript要用什么工具  春运抢票需要什么软件抢  点焊机接触器上power是什么意思  摄像机的power chg是什么意思中文  如何体验苹果16系统  vfp 命令窗口如何实现换行  多少毫安的充电宝可以带上飞机  gs是什么意思  折叠屏有哪些手机  固态硬盘质量如何  为什么夸克无法注销账户  如何右键打开命令窗口  typescript如何开发  300秒等于多少分钟  为什么选择typescript  每日推荐电声音乐软件有哪些  广东春运抢票怎么抢不到  新网站如何填写域名解析  广东春运抢票怎么抢的  typescript学多久可以学会  如何弄坏固态硬盘  power在充电器上是什么意思  ai显示无法找到链接的文件是什么意思  抖音GMV是什么_抖音GMV是什么意思  光刻机是干什么用的  春运抢票最快几天能成功  如何更新typescript  manager是什么意思  广东春运几点抢票 

搜索